## Tuning

The receipt mailer (Almsgate) batches donation receipts and sends through the Thornquay relay. On-call: if the queue backs up, resist the urge to crank batch size — the relay rate-limits per connection, and bigger batches just mean bigger retries. Scale worker count first, then shorten the flush interval. Dedupe window must stay longer than the retry horizon or donors get duplicate receipts, which generates tickets. All knobs live in one place and are read at worker start. Current production values follow.

tuning table, kajop-yafof:
QUOTAS = {
    "wenath": 10,
    "ulaael": 5,
}

# Flaglight Rollouts — Approvals

Quick version for on-call: any rollout touching more than 5% of traffic needs an approval in Flaglight before the ramp continues. Kill switches don't need approval — just flip them and note it in the incident channel. Scheduled ramps pause automatically if error budget burns hot. If you're stuck at 2 a.m. with a pending approval, there's one person authorized to override, and that's the approver below.

account owner for tagep-bafof: Norael Gilax Juleth

# Retry semantics for Fenwick Relay webhook delivery.
#
# Each delivery attempt is retried with exponential backoff plus
# full jitter. Retries stop when either the attempt cap or the
# total age cap is reached, whichever comes first; the event is
# then parked in the dead-letter queue for manual replay. 4xx
# responses (except 429) are never retried. If you are paged for
# delivery lag, check queue depth before touching these. The
# current tuning constants are listed below.

constants for yaduf-fahag:
BUDGETS = {
    "kelix": 528,
    "briwyn": 734,
}

Functionality is unchanged: the policy still controls whether a canary deploy is promoted automatically or held for manual review when error rates cross the configured threshold. Support agents should update any saved macros referencing the old name, since deploys using it will fail validation after June 30. The gating service also authenticates against the promotion API, so the env file must include the following line.

sealed setting: ARCHIVE_KEY3=bd6